BARBARA ASTMAN "SELF-PORTRAIT" POLAROID, 1978 Louise Nevelson Pace Editions Its supple form is juxtaposedBarbara Astman (b. 1950) is a celebrated contemporary Canadian artist, best known for her innovative work using photography and its many utilitarian offshoots such as scanners and photocopiers to mention a few. Astman is acclaimed for her pioneering multi media approach, blending analog and digital techniques with materials or technology not typically used in the creation of fine art.
